A sequence of numbers begins with 12 and progresses geometrically. Each number is the previous number divided by 2.

Answer:

Common ratio = \frac{1}{2}

Step-by-step explanation:

A sequence that progresses geometrically has the first term as 12.

Each number is the previous number divided by 2.

so the sequence will be 12, 6, 3, 1.5...........

Explicit formula of a geometric sequence is given by

T_{n}=a(r)^{n-1}

Where T_{n} = nth term of the sequence

a = first term

r = common ratio

and n = number of term

In this sequence common ratio = \frac{\text{Successive term}}{\text{previous term}}

= \frac{6}{12}

= \frac{1}{2}

Therefore, common ratio will be \frac{1}{2}
